Get far enough in that you have like 10 or so "E" and you should be able to hit "Select" to pull up the powerup menu. While on this menu, move your ship over the powerup you want to enable. "Sheeld" (lol) is the one you want, and it'll make it so any time you get hit (would have died otherwise), it will instead take away 2 "E". A VERY worthwhile trade, if you're not great at dodging in general.

When it comes to NES games, ALWAYS read the manual.  I mean, it's not as mandatory as with Atari 2600 games or anything, but there's always something in there that makes it worth the few minutes it takes.

But yeah, I found the shield completely by accident.  The thing is though, once you select an item, it's gone until you pick another one up.  Fire is almost a necessity for the first boss, so I usually don't use the shield until after I kill him, just so I have it at the start of level 2.  But now I'm starting to feel like maybe I should use the shield for the first boss, and save the fire for the second because I don't always end up finding another one, and it's MUCH harder to kill by just shooting him, and then hoping to find a shield again through the second level so I have it in the third.  I'm not sure really.  It seems part of the challenge is knowing where and when to use each power up because you never know when you might need it, and you don't want to need them and not have one available.
